We are no longer in the trench.
"Get your heads down--kneel!" We stop and go on our knees.

A star-shell pierces us with its intolerable gaze.
By its light we see, a few steps in front of us, a gaping trench.

We were going to fall into it.

It is motionless and empty--no, it is occupied--yes, it is empty.

It is full of a file of slain watchers.
The row of men was no doubt starting out of the earth when the shell burst in their faces; and by the poised white rays we see that the blast has staved them in, has taken away the flesh; and above the level of the monstrous battlefield there is left of them only some fearfully distorted heads.
